Abstract

The technology relates to systems and methods for creating openings in ground material in order to install ground loops for geothermal heating and cooling applications. As an example, a system for creating an opening in ground material may include a first drill head configured as a pipe pulling drill head and a second drill head configured for attachment with a boring tool. When attached to an end of a pipe, the first drill head is configured to pull the pipe into the opening in ground material. The second drill head may include a drilling portion and an opening opposite of the drilling portion, the opening including a first chamber that tapers towards a second chamber. The first drill head also includes a drilling end configured for a locking fit within the second chamber.

Claims (16)

1. A system for drilling an opening in ground material, the system comprising:

a first drill head configured as a pipe pulling drill head and configured to create the opening in the ground material;

a second drill head configured for attachment with a boring tool, and

a cover plate configured to secure one of a pair of latch locks to the drill head,

wherein when attached to an end of a pipe, the first drill head is configured to pull the pipe into the opening in ground material, the first drill head includes a drilling portion and an opening opposite of the drilling portion, the opening includes a first chamber that tapers towards a second chamber, and the second drill head includes a drilling end configured for a locking fit within the second chamber,

wherein the second drill head is configured with the pair of latch locks arranged to allow the locking fit, each latch lock including a latch head having a width dimension that is greater than a length dimension, and the latch head having a rounded shape in the width dimension and a rounded shape in the length dimension, and

wherein the cover plate includes a latch head opening that extends from a top surface of the cover plate to a bottom surface of the cover plate, and the latch head is arranged to extend through the latch head opening and away from the top surface.

2. The system of claim 1 , further comprising a spring, and wherein the cover plate includes an internal flange and the one of the latch locks includes a shelf area, and the spring is arranged to force the shelf area towards an interior shelf.

3. The system of claim 1 , wherein a radius of curvature of the rounded shape in the width dimension is greater than a radius of curvature of the rounded shape in the length dimension.

4. A system for drilling an opening in ground material, the system comprising:

a first drill head configured as a pipe pulling drill head and configured to create the opening in the ground material;

a second drill head configured for attachment with a boring tool;

a cover plate configured to secure one of a pair of latch locks to the drill head; and

a screw configured to hold the cover plate to the drill head and secure the one of the latch locks to the drill head,

wherein when attached to an end of a pipe, the first drill head is configured to pull the pipe into the opening in ground material, the first drill head includes a drilling portion and an opening opposite of the drilling portion, the opening includes a first chamber that tapers towards a second chamber, and the second drill head includes a drilling end configured for a locking fit within the second chamber,

wherein the second drill head is configured with the pair of latch locks arranged to allow the locking fit, each latch lock including a latch head having a width dimension that is greater than a length dimension, and the latch head having a rounded shape in the width dimension and a rounded shape in the length dimension.
